在網頁設計中,文字顯示是一個非常重要的元素。一般來說,我們需要使用CSS來對文字進行格式化,并實現各種不同的效果。其中,有一種非常常見的文字效果就是二行顯示。本文將會為大家介紹如何使用CSS來實現文字二行顯示的效果。
p { display: -webkit-box; /* 設置為flex屬性 */ -webkit-box-orient: vertical; /* 設置為垂直方向排列 */ -webkit-line-clamp: 2; /* 設置為2行 */ overflow: hidden; /* 超出部分隱藏 */ }
上述的CSS代碼就可以實現文字二行顯示的效果。其中,我們使用了display:flex屬性來進行排列,-webkit-box-orient: vertical屬性來設置為垂直方向排列,-webkit-line-clamp: 2屬性來設置為兩行,overflow: hidden屬性來隱藏超出部分。整個效果看起來非常簡單,卻非常實用。
需要注意的是,這種效果在不同的瀏覽器中表現可能會不同。在使用時,需要根據實際情況對其進行微調,以達到最佳的效果。另外,在文字數量非常多的情況下,使用這種效果可能會導致文字被截斷,影響閱讀體驗。因此,在使用時需要適度,根據實際情況進行調整。
總的來說,文字二行顯示是一種非常實用的效果,可以在網頁設計中大顯身手。在使用時,需要注意一些細節問題,才能實現最佳的效果。希望本篇文章對大家有所幫助。
下一篇css文件路徑是什么